(1) DISPLAY SWITCHING for SPZ-8000 equipped airplanes is
accomplished by three (3) selector knobs: PILOT, EICAS and
COPILOT.
If either PFD fails, selecting PFD XFER with the associated
DISPLAY SWITCHING knob moves the PFD display to the ND. If an
ND fails, ND OFF is selected.
If either the Engine Instruments (EI) display or the Crew Alerting
System (CAS) display fails, the remaining operating display can
provide a compacted presentation of both displays. Selection of the
EICAS DISPLAY SWITCHING knob to TOP CMPT presents all
information on the EI display; selection to BOT CMPT presents all
information on the CAS display.
(2) DISPLAY SWITCHING for SPZ-8400 equipped airplanes is
accomplished automatically by the central warning system in the
following manner:
• Failure of either PFD switches that PFD to the associated ND
• Failure of either ND shuts off that ND
• Failure of the EI display causes all of EICAS to be displayed
compacted on the CAS display
• Failure of the CAS display causes all of EICAS to be
displayed compacted on the EI display
Manual switching provisions are incorporated to override the
automatic switching feature through the use of two (2) selector
knobs: PILOT and COPILOT. Manual switching is also required to

restore normal operation after automatic switching has taken place.
Note that manual switching only affects DU 2 and DU 5. The
available manual selections are described as follows.
(a) PILOT Selector:
• NORM - normal presentation
• PFD - displays PFD information on DU 2
• ENG / EICAS - with DU 3 failed, EI data is displayed
on DU 2
(b) COPILOT Selector:
• NORM - normal presentation
• PFD - display of PFD information on DU 5
• CAS / EICAS - with DU 4 inoperative, normal CAS
data is displayed on DU 5
(3) SYMBOL GENERATOR CONTROL for both SPZ-8000 and SPZ-
8400 equipped airplanes provides three (3) selectors: PILOT,
EICAS and COPILOT. Each selector provides reversionary control
of its associated SG, as shown in Figure 18 and Figure 19 and
summarized in the following table:
DISPLAY SYSTEM CONTROL Selector
and Position:
Display System and Symbol
Generator Used:
PILOT EICAS COPILOT Pilot’s EICAS Copilot
NORM NORM NORM 1 3 2
ALT NORM NORM 3 3 2
ALT ALT NORM 2 2 2D
ALT ALT ALT 1 3 2
ALT NORM ALT 3 3 3D
NORM NORM ALT 1 3 3
NORM ALT NORM 1 2 2
NORM ALT ALT 1 1 1D
NOTE(S):
NORM = Normal
ALT = Alternate
D = Duplicate of source data in use by pilot’s display system
H. Electronic Checklist:
Electronic checklist modules are installed in the fault warning computers of
all SPZ-8400 equipped airplanes, in SPZ-8000 equipped airplanes SN
1144 and subsequent, and in SPZ-8000 equipped airplanes SN 1000
through 1143 having ASC 178 incorporated. The checklist is controlled with
either the ND joystick and associated switches (Figure 16) or the display
controller.
The electronic checklist can be displayed with the ND in the MAP, COMP or
PLAN mode. When displayed, it appears in the lower center portion of the
ND. The electronic checklist has the following features:
• 12 lines of text per checklist page (maximum)

• Display for NORMAL, ABNORMAL and EMERGENCY procedures
(EMERGENCY procedures normally displayed on copilot’s ND only)
• Automatic display (auto-callup) of EMERGENCY procedures
(normally displayed on copilot’s ND only)
When selected by the display controller, the electronic checklist is
displayed on the on-side ND. A typical checklist is composed of data
generated by the selected fault warning computer and contains the
following:
• Label (NORMAL/ABNORMAL/EMERGENCY)
• Cursor
• Procedure title
• Procedure page index
• Procedure step description
The electronic checklist can be selected by only one display controller at a
time. Once selected by one display controller, the checklist is displayed on
the on-side ND and the ability to select the checklist for display is removed
from the cross-side display controller.
The title page of the electronic checklist (labeled TITLE PAGE) is the first
item displayed in the NORMAL index. The TITLE PAGE must be reviewed
by the flight crew before any other selection on the NORMAL, ABNORMAL
